  • Orthopedic Advance Practitioner

    Dignity Health (Chandler, AZ)



    Apply Now

    Responsibilities

    Following is a summary of what you can expect in this role:

    + Provide comprehensive acute care to patients with orthopedic conditions, including but not limited to the following:

    + Assist with the surgical management of acute orthopedic patients, including pre- and post-operative care

    + First assist in Orthopedic surgeries

    + Round on our inpatients, contributing to the provision of high quality and coordinated care

    + Consult on ER patients, providing diagnosis, appropriate plans of care and referrals as appropriate

    + Order, interpret and analyze diagnostic tests

    + Prescribe and administer medications and physical therapy as necessary

    + Splint, cast and brace injuries as indicated; perform wound closures and dressing

    changes

    + Primary point of contact and assumes responsibilities for managing the care for patients.

    + Takes 1st call - after hours and weekends included for all patients on service (ICU/Floor/Tele and after hours for answering service for clinic patients).

    + Participates in quality assurance and quality improvement for patient care.

    + Works within a multidisciplinary team.

    + Additional duties as assigned by clinical or operational leadership.

    Qualifications

    PA Requirements:

    + Degree as a Physician Assistant

    + Graduation from an accredited Physician Assistant program

    + Background in pre-med preferred

    + Minimum 3 years orthopedic PA experience, preferably in an acute setting.

    + Must hold and maintain: a.) AZ Regulatory Board of Physician Assistants License, b.) NCCPA - National Commission on Certification of Physician Assistant.

    + Valid DEA registration.

    + Must meet credentialing criteria for medical staff

    NP Requirements:

    + Master's Degree in nursing. Graduate of accredited program for nurse practitioners

    + Compact state or Arizona RN license

    + Arizona Advanced Practice Nurse license

    + Surgical First Assist certification

    + Minimum of 3 years orthopedic NP experience, preferably in an acute setting.

    + Must hold and maintain National Certificate as a nurse practitioner in area of specialty under AZ regulations: a.) NP-AACN, b.) NP-AANP, c.) NP-ANCC, or d). NP-PNCB

    + Valid DEA registration

    + Must meet credentialing criteria for medical staff

    Dignity Health Medical Group - Arizona seeks a **per diem Orthopedic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ner to join our team in Chandler, AZ** . Chandler Regional Medical Center is a full service, Level 1 trauma center in the heart of the East Valley. This is an employed opportunity, offering you the flexibility to work at least 5 shifts per month.

     

    Dignity Health Medical Group is the employed physician group of Dignity Health Arizona. Dignity Health Medical Group (DHMG) employs approximately 300 providers and 850 support staff that cover a wide variety of specialties. The medical group has had tremendous success over the past few years and now provides more than 73 sub-specialty services. The physicians and APPs provide clinical services in their areas of specialty and many serve in pivotal academic research and leadership roles. DHMG is also heavily involved in preparing tomorrow's healthcare providers. Clinical services are complemented with translational and bench research to augment medical education for residents and students.
